Nowadays, it's not as easy as it might seem to find records capable of conveying such an abyssal darkness. But here we are faced with the sound of every despair, fear, and anguish. We are faced with the latest work by My Dying Bride.
In my opinion, never before has the band managed to convey such dark and claustrophobic atmospheres as with this album.
The tracks are, as always, long and extremely slow, starting with the opener THE WRECKAGE OF MY FLESH. Every single note, in fact, is like a stabbing pain in the stomach for its heaviness, obsessiveness, and despair. The tracks are also accompanied by excellent keyboard work that creates phenomenal interludes, as in THE SCARLET GARDEN.
Aaron confirms himself as an extraordinary singer capable of moving from a heart-wrenching and lamenting singing to authentic explosions of anger, as in CATHERINE BLAKE and THE PRIZE OF BEAUTY — in my opinion, some of the most beautiful songs ever composed by the English group.
As always, the lyrics are beautiful, among which stand out MY WINE IN SILENCE and especially the dark legend told in THE BLUE LOTUS.
Terrifying, on the other hand, is AND MY FURY STANDS READY, perhaps the darkest and most unsettling track on the entire album, representing one of its most evident peaks.
The last track A DOOMED LOVER is the epitaph of all hope; amidst the abyssal sound of the bass and the guitar melodies that perfectly blend in the track until they become real and piercing screams of pain, Aaron recites with resignation the last desperate words of weak light from these songs of the deepest darkness.
